首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何解决“无法识别的字段”问题?

无法识别的字段问题通常出现在数据交互或数据处理过程中,指的是系统无法识别或处理接收到的数据中的某个字段。解决这个问题的方法取决于具体的应用场景和数据处理流程。

以下是一些常见的解决方法:

  1. 检查数据源:首先,确认数据源是否正确,包括数据格式、数据类型和数据结构。确保数据源没有发生错误或损坏。
  2. 数据清洗和转换:对于无法识别的字段,可以进行数据清洗和转换操作。这包括删除无效或错误的字段,将数据转换为正确的格式,或者将数据映射到正确的字段。
  3. 更新数据模型:如果无法识别的字段是由于数据模型不匹配导致的,可以更新数据模型以适应新的字段。这可能需要对数据库表结构、数据模型或数据架构进行修改。
  4. 异常处理:在数据处理过程中,可以添加异常处理机制来捕获和处理无法识别的字段。例如,可以记录日志并跳过无法识别的字段,或者向用户显示错误信息并要求提供正确的字段。
  5. 数据验证和校验:在数据交互过程中,可以使用数据验证和校验的方法来确保接收到的数据符合预期的格式和规范。这可以通过使用正则表达式、数据验证库或自定义的验证逻辑来实现。
  6. 更新应用程序:如果无法识别的字段是由于应用程序不支持或不兼容导致的,可能需要更新应用程序以支持新的字段。这可能涉及到修改代码、更新配置文件或升级应用程序版本。

总结起来,解决无法识别的字段问题需要仔细检查数据源、进行数据清洗和转换、更新数据模型、添加异常处理机制、进行数据验证和校验,以及更新应用程序等方法。根据具体情况选择合适的解决方法,以确保数据的正确处理和应用的正常运行。

腾讯云相关产品和产品介绍链接地址:

  • 数据库:腾讯云数据库(https://cloud.tencent.com/product/cdb)
  • 服务器运维:腾讯云云服务器(https://cloud.tencent.com/product/cvm)
  • 云原生:腾讯云容器服务(https://cloud.tencent.com/product/tke)
  • 网络通信:腾讯云私有网络(https://cloud.tencent.com/product/vpc)
  • 网络安全:腾讯云安全产品(https://cloud.tencent.com/solution/security)
  • 音视频:腾讯云音视频服务(https://cloud.tencent.com/product/tcvs)
  • 人工智能:腾讯云人工智能(https://cloud.tencent.com/product/ai)
  • 物联网:腾讯云物联网开发平台(https://cloud.tencent.com/product/iotexplorer)
  • 移动开发:腾讯云移动开发平台(https://cloud.tencent.com/product/mpt)
  • 存储:腾讯云对象存储(https://cloud.tencent.com/product/cos)
  • 区块链:腾讯云区块链服务(https://cloud.tencent.com/product/bcs)
  • 元宇宙:腾讯云元宇宙(https://cloud.tencent.com/solution/metaverse)
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 解决 WPF 分组的 ItemsControl 内部控件无法被 UI 自动化识别的问题

    如果你正试图解决这个问题,那么本文正好能给你答案。 现象 现在,我们在 ItemsControl 的内部放几个按钮并进行分组。...(但有 bug,无效) 官方其实有一个开关 Switch.System.Windows.Controls.ItemsControlDoesNotSupportAutomation 解决这个问题。...显然不能解决问题。 假设设置为 false,那么会设置一个标识位 AutomationNotSupportedByDefaultField 为 true。...官方正在解决 在我查出以上原因之后,给官方提了此问题的修复方案,可以让这个开关正常工作。 https://github.com/dotnet/wpf/pull/6862 目前这个方案正在审查中。...但在官方合并之前,可以使用我在本文第二小节中提到的方案临时解决问题

    36230

    解决json.Unmarshal无法清空对象字段

    问题背景 使用 golang 的 json.Unmarshal,将字符串反序列化到对象结构时,若字段原先有值,而被反序列化字符串不包含该字段值,则无法清空对象字段值。...= nil { t.Error(err) return } t.Logf("stu:%+v", *stu) } 测试结果:(Age 字段保留了原值) TestUnmarshal: config_test.go...:64: stu:{Name:Lilian Age:11} 原因:json Unmarshal 的时候只会更新对应的字段值,字符串未包含 Age 的字段,因此,Age 字段不会被更新。...当删除配置时,若直接 Unmarshal 到原对象,则无法清空删除配置的字段值。...解决方案 这么常见的问题,大家一定有好的解决方案吧,搜了一下,竟没找到比较好的方案,故简单记录下自己的解决方案,希望有所帮助。

    2.1K40

    解决 Github 无法登录的问题

    Github有时会出现突然连接失败的问题,有部分情况是地址解析错误导致的,本文介绍此类问题解决方案。...fatal: the remote end hung up unexpectedly fatal: the remote end hung up unexpectedly 错误原因 网络不通 本地DNS无法正确解析地址...解决思路 不管你能不能访问,github就在那里,是因为我们网络在dns上找不到当前github 的地址导致的无法登录。...方案一 解决思路是手动找到github网站IP,填入到host中,这样我们在访问时会直接从host中读取IP并访问。...安装网络工具 开发者边车 加速github gitee: https://gitee.com/docmirror/dev-sidecar 下载最新发行版 安装软件 开着车,GitHub 连接不上问题彻底解决

    9.3K31

    如何解决mybatis-plus自动填充字段不生效问题

    01前言 使用过mybatis-plus的朋友可能会知道,通过实现元对象处理器接口com.baomidou.mybatisplus.core.handlers.MetaObjectHandler可以实现字段填充功能...((Object)null, updateWrapper); } 通过代码我们可以知道,当使用这个方法时,其实体对象是null,导致调用自动填充方法时,得到的tableInfo是null,因而无法进入自动填充实现逻辑...,因此导致填充自动失效 03如何解决update(updateWrapper),自动填充不生效问题 通过源码分析我们得知,只要tableInfo不为空,则就会进入自动填充逻辑,而tableInfo不为空的前提是更新或者插入的实体不是...this.applicationContext = applicationContext; } /** *重写update(Wrapper updateWrapper), 更新时自动填充不生效问题...至于解决方案的几种思路,说下我的个人建议,如果项目初期的话,做好宣导,建议使用方案一,直接使用update(new MsgLog(),lambdaUpdateWrapper)这种写法。

    2.3K20

    解决pvc无法mount的问题

    这周遇到了两个因pvc无法attach导致pod一直没法正常启动的问题,这里记录一下解决的过程。...问题问题描述 一个deployment,在其spec中指定使用了某一个pvc,在很偶然的情况下,出现这一个deployment对应的pod被调度到了另外一个node节点,但pod在另外的node由于无法正常...问题解决 首先检查一下有问题的pod: $ kubectl describe pod xxxx Warning FailedAttachVolume 43m.../rbd4 # 直接使用rbd unmap命令将rbd镜像unmap $ rbd unmap /dev/rbd4 到此问题解决。...问题解决 这次很容易解决,直接删除旧的pod就可以了: $ kubectl delete pod xxxx 根源分析 很明显,滚动更新时产生多了一个pod,为什么会这样了,我们看一下deployment

    9.3K40

    问题解决:wireshark之npcap无法安装、winpcap无法安装问题解决

    在安装wireshark的时候,首先遇上了这么一个问题:npcap无法安装。 具体忘记了,因为当时我的网卡驱动也坏了、 这是其中一个可能的原因,如果你也安装不上的话。 后来我就去安装winpcap了。...依旧是遇到了问题: a newer version of winpcap is already installed on this machine 给我整懵了。...实在没办法,我尝试删除系统的dll文件,一开始我删除的是system32下的packet.dll和wpcap.dll发现还是无法安装它、 然后我又去安装win10pcap,依旧是报错了。...the install process of the win10pcap NDIS device driver failed 最后我找到了上面那个报错的解决方法: 我发现我应该去删除SysWOW64文件夹下的

    4.2K10

    关于解决ubuntu 无法解析域名问题

    一开始感觉很诡异,昨天好好的怎么今天就全部网络都无法访问了。 分析一:点击新的网址时非常快的显示出来无法链接,这点证明应该不是别人网站的问题,否则不会有这么快的反应速度。...同时登陆本机另外一个系统,可以正常上网,则证明是这个ubuntu系统问题。 分析二:网络的访问,在查询中问题不外乎驱动,密码,域名,路由等问题。...域名好排查直接输入某一ip地址,发现可以直接访问到外网,则证明,时域名解析失败,同时如果在终端输入 sudo apt-get update 显示也时域名解析失败,则问题定位。....***.6 问题解决,耗时1个小时,,,,⊙﹏⊙b汗 原创文章,转载请注明: 转载自URl-team 本文链接地址: 关于解决ubuntu 无法解析域名问题

    6.3K10
    领券